Pelagio Cruz
Pelagio Almazar Cruz was the first Armed Forces of the Philippines Chief of [Staff of the Armed Forces of the Philippines|Chief-of-Staff] from the Philippine Air Force. He was the Commanding General of the Philippine Air Force in two occasions from its transition from Philippine Army Air Corps in 1947 to 1951 and again in 1953 to 1956. He is considered as the father of Philippine Air Force.
